Margarete Flöter-Durr is a research associate in the Lilpa laboratory (UR 1339) Strasbourg University. For the past 10 years, her research has focussed on the Schützian notion of relevance, its theoretical status and practical implications in translation. For the past 30 years, she has worked as a translator specialising in legal, technical and medical translation. Accredited in France and Germany, she works for courts, notaries and government departments as well as with companies.
